European Investment Bank to help Ukraine rebuild Donbas

The European Investment Bank will grant Ukraine a loan worth 200 million euros to help the eastern parts of the country recover. Part of the funds will be invested in the development of the oblasts of Zaporizhia, Dnipropetrovsk and Kharkiv, Gazeta.ru reports.


Ukrainian President Petro Poroshenko signed the law on the ratification of the financial agreement made by Ukraine and the European Investment Bank on December 22, 2014. The loan will be transferred in tranches of 13-40 million euros. The financial agreement was signed by Ukrainian Prime Minister Arseniy Yatsenyuk and EIB Vice President Lazslo Baranyay.
